Peripheral Nervous System
Part of the nervous system outside the brain and spinal cord, including all the nerves that extend to the rest of the body, responsible for transmitting sensory and motor information.
Somatic Nervous System
The part of the peripheral nervous system that handles voluntary control of body movements through the control of skeletal muscles.
Sensory Neurons
Nerve cells responsible for converting external stimuli from the organism's environment into internal electrical impulses.
Pituitary Gland
A pea-sized gland situated at the base of the brain, vital for regulating essential body functions and general wellbeing.
